Kalkaska High School and Middle School are connecting with their community in an effort to save lives.
This Monday, they are working with the American Foundation for Suicide Prevention hosting an awareness presentation called “Talk Saves Lives.”
It’s a community based discussion about what you can do to help yourself, or others.
“Talk Saves Lives” is open to the public and is happening this Monday March 18 at the Kalkaska High School Auditorium.
It starts at 6, and dinner will be served at 7.
Childcare is provided and there will also be counselor support on hand.
